Least Common Multiple of 97137 and 97144 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 97137 and 97144, than apply into the LCM equation.

GCF(97137,97144) = 1
LCM(97137,97144) = ( 97137 × 97144) / 1
LCM(97137,97144) = 9436276728 / 1
LCM(97137,97144) = 9436276728
